Notitie
Voor toegang tot deze pagina is autorisatie vereist. U kunt proberen u aan te melden of de directory te wijzigen.
Voor toegang tot deze pagina is autorisatie vereist. U kunt proberen de mappen te wijzigen.
Bouw toegankelijke en inclusieve Windows toepassingen met verbeterde functionaliteit en bruikbaarheid voor mensen met alle vaardigheden. Er zijn drie kernpijlers om uw app toegankelijk te maken:
- Programmatische toegang : toegankelijke namen, rollen en waarden beschikbaar maken voor alle UI-elementen, zodat ondersteunende technologieën zoals schermlezers uw app kunnen interpreteren.
- Toetsenbordnavigatie : zorg ervoor dat elk deel van uw app kan worden bediend met een toetsenbord voor gebruikers die geen muis of touchscreen kunnen gebruiken.
- Kleur en contrast : ondersteuning voor thema's met hoog contrast en zorg ervoor dat uw tekst voldoet aan de minimale contrastverhoudingen (4,5:1 voor normale tekst, 3:1 voor grote tekst).
Zie Toegankelijkheidsoverzicht en Inclusieve software ontwerpen voor ontwerpprincipes en richtlijnen voor het bouwen van inclusieve apps.
Implementatiehandleidingen
Schermlezers en UI Automation
| Artikel | Beschrijving |
|---|---|
| Basisinformatie over toegankelijkheid beschikbaar maken | Stel toegankelijke namen, rollen en waarden in, zodat ondersteunende technologieën uw gebruikersinterface kunnen interpreteren. |
| Oriëntatiepunten en koppen | Gebruik UI Automation oriëntatiepunten en koppen om gebruikers te helpen efficiënt door inhoud te navigeren. |
| Schermlezers en hardwaresysteemknoppen | Afhandelen van hardwareknopgebeurtenissen voor schermlezers zoals Verteller. |
| Aangepaste automatiseringspeers | Implementeer automatiseringspeeringen voor aangepaste besturingselementen om UI Automation ondersteuning te bieden. |
| Beheerpatronen en interfaces | Naslaginformatie voor UI Automation beheerpatronen en providerinterfaces. |
Toetsenbordnavigatie
| Artikel | Beschrijving |
|---|---|
| toetsenbordtoegankelijkheid | Tabvolgorde, pijltoetsen, toegangstoetsen en toetsenbordactivering implementeren. |
Visuele toegankelijkheid
| Artikel | Beschrijving |
|---|---|
| Contrasterende thema's | Zorg ervoor dat uw app werkt met thema's met hoog contrast met behulp van themaresources en resourcewoordenlijsten. |
| toegankelijke tekstvereisten | Maak kennis met contrastverhoudingen, gebruik de juiste rollen voor tekstelementen en ondersteuning voor het schalen van tekst. |
Testen en verifiëren
| Artikel | Beschrijving |
|---|---|
| Toegankelijkheidstests | Test met Accessibility Insights, Inspect en Narrator om te verifiëren dat uw app toegankelijk is. |
| Controlelijst voor toegankelijkheid | Stapsgewijze controlelijst om ervoor te zorgen dat uw app voldoet aan de toegankelijkheidsvereisten, inclusief Store-declaratie. |
Samples
Download en voer volledige Windows voorbeelden uit die verschillende toegankelijkheidsfuncties en -functionaliteit demonstreren.
De nieuwe browser met voorbeelden vervangt de MSDN-codegalerie.
Windows App SDK voorbeelden van GitHub
Deze voorbeelden laten de API-gebruikspatronen zien voor Windows App SDK en WinUI.
Deze app demonstreert de verschillende WinUI-besturingselementen die worden ondersteund in het Fluent Design-systeem.
Videos
Verschillende video's over het bouwen van toegankelijke Windows toepassingen voor algemene toegankelijkheidsproblemen en hoe Microsoft deze aanpakt.
Toegankelijkheids-API van Microsoft
Inleiding tot beperkingen en toegankelijkheid
Andere middelen
Blogs en nieuws
Het laatste nieuws over de wereld van Microsoft-toegankelijkheid.
Community en ondersteuning
Een plek waar Windows ontwikkelaars en gebruikers elkaar ontmoeten en samen leren.
Windows developer